Transaction 8958ca3487150cd3ff7ad6b47224dd0aa02e33bf5e5c7ff38393de1aab7481cb

2 Input
2 Outputs
  • 8958ca3487150cd3ff7ad6b47224dd0aa02e33bf5e5c7ff38393de1aab7481cb:0
  • value  150763
    address  141WWbW8xDYez4BoawT6GUaSNo87dLCmgB
  • 8958ca3487150cd3ff7ad6b47224dd0aa02e33bf5e5c7ff38393de1aab7481cb:1
  • value  1000000
    address  34edggZKCnYjfJhyQ8NEJrU9XmeoUyRYyS